SN74ALS641ADW Equivalent & Substitute Parts

Part Overview

The SN74ALS641ADW is a non-inverting transceiver logic IC manufactured by Texas Instruments, designed for 8-bit data transmission with open collector output configuration. This component operates within the 4.5V to 5.5V supply voltage range and is housed in a 20-SOIC surface mount package. The part is currently in Last Time Buy status, indicating limited availability and the necessity to identify functionally equivalent alternatives for ongoing design requirements and production continuity.

Engineering Selection Recommendations

Primary Recommendation: SN74ALS641ADWR This part is the manufacturer-recommended substitute, offering identical electrical specifications and functional performance to the SN74ALS641ADW. The distinction lies in packaging format (Tape & Reel versus Tube). Active product status ensures sustained availability and supply chain continuity. All compliance certifications (ROHS3, REACH Unaffected) remain equivalent.

Secondary Alternatives: SN74ALS641A-1DW and SN74ALS621ADW Both parts satisfy all critical electrical and mechanical parameters. SN74ALS641A-1DW maintains Last Time Buy status similar to the original part. SN74ALS621ADW provides Active status with full parametric compatibility. Selection between these alternatives depends on supply chain requirements and inventory planning.

Conditional Alternative: SN74ALS642A-1DW This part maintains electrical equivalence and Active product status but implements inverting logic rather than non-inverting operation. Selection requires circuit-level compatibility assessment to confirm that signal inversion does not conflict with system requirements.

Frequently Asked Questions (FAQ)

Q: Can SN74ALS641ADWR be used as a direct replacement for SN74ALS641ADW? A: Yes. Both parts are electrically and functionally identical. The only difference is packaging format: SN74ALS641ADWR is supplied in Tape & Reel format while SN74ALS641ADW is supplied in Tube format. Both are suitable for surface mount assembly.

Q: What is the significance of the Last Time Buy status on SN74ALS641ADW? A: Last Time Buy status indicates that the manufacturer will discontinue production after a specified date. This necessitates transition to an alternative part. SN74ALS641ADWR, SN74ALS621ADW, and SN74ALS642A-1DW all maintain Active status, ensuring long-term availability.

Q: Are all substitute parts compatible with the same PCB footprint? A: Yes. All substitute parts use the 20-SOIC (0.295", 7.50mm Width) package with identical pin configuration and spacing, enabling direct PCB footprint compatibility.

Q: What is the difference between SN74ALS641ADW and SN74ALS642A-1DW? A: Both parts share identical electrical specifications, package, and output characteristics. The functional difference is logic type: SN74ALS641ADW implements non-inverting transceiver logic, while SN74ALS642A-1DW implements inverting transceiver logic. Circuit compatibility must be confirmed before substitution.

Q: Do all substitute parts meet the same compliance requirements? A: Yes. All listed substitute parts are ROHS3 Compliant, REACH Unaffected, and carry identical Moisture Sensitivity Level (MSL) ratings of 1 (Unlimited), ensuring equivalent environmental and regulatory compliance.

Q: What supply voltage range is supported by these parts? A: All parts operate within the 4.5V to 5.5V supply voltage range with identical operating temperature specifications of 0°C to 70°C (TA).
